The Spoolwright printer-spooler microservice handles all render-to-print jobs for the Calverton office suite at Fennmore Digital. Because it touches shared print infrastructure, any release — including hotfixes — requires a documented approval before the release manager may tag a build. Approvals must cover schema migrations, queue-drain behavior, and the rollback plan. Deployments without this record will be reverted by the platform team without discussion. The single authorized approver for all Spoolwright releases is named below.

approver of hahaf-hahaf = Druion Druius Kasax Eliox

Hey Priya — handing off the dark-mode work on the Quillbox admin dashboard. Theme toggle is done; remaining gap is the audit-log table, which still forces light styles. Tracked as a known issue for the 3.1 cut, safe to ship. Rollout checklist and the open items list are on the internal page.

wiki page, bahof-tajef: https://harbor.crelvostack.local/secrets/deploy/spaces/merge_requests/352483d166532f3d

Request tracing across the Lanternfall microservices is finally in decent shape. Every inbound call to the Tracewell collector gets a span id propagated via the x-lf-trace header, and downstream services (Orderbloom, Shipquill, the billing shim) forward it automatically if you use the shared client. Sampling sits at 10% in prod, 100% in staging, so don't panic if a prod trace looks sparse. To pull traces from the collector's query endpoint during the sync demo, authenticate with the key below.

gateway credential: zpat7_wu4aBVX

Hi team,

Before I hand off the 3.2 release, please note the humidity sensor drift reported on Verdana controllers in the Elmbrook trial site. Drift exceeds 4% after roughly ten days of continuous operation; firmware 3.2.1 adds an automatic recalibration cycle every 72 hours. Support should advise growers to install 3.2.1 and trigger a manual recalibration once. The hotfix bundle must be verified before distribution, so I'm including the signing key used for the 3.2.1 packages below.

release key, fahof-yagap: bky3_m5d